#180c5b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#180c5b is composed of 9.4% red, 4.7%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.6%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 249.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 20.2%. #180c5b color hex could be obtained by blending #3018b6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#180c5b color description : Very dark blue.
#180c5b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#180c5b has RGB values of R:24, G:12, B:91 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 1576027.

Shades and Tints of #180c5b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#180c5b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313037 is the less saturated color, while #100067 is the most saturated one.
